When I first started in a Microsoft position, I asked why they were renaming procedures that were basically doing the same thing. It was their control method, the old procedures retained old behavior, the new code expected new behavior. After the new was promoted to production, the old was removed from SQL. If the lab started squaking, they knew they missed something.

Sure missed that on a later project. About 80% of the existing tests were failing because the sprocs were massively changed and no-one bothered to maintain the tests when they re-wrote the sprocs.
